Quality Manager

The Quality Manager manages the quality department, implements and maintains the quality management and document control systems. They will interview, train, develop, evaluate, promote, and discipline subordinate personnel. Drive continuous improvement activities and teams. Support and promote plant wide quality improvement efforts. Lead corrective action plan development, implementation and follow-up as quality problems occur.

Job Duties

Evaluate and develop improved techniques for control of quality and reliability. Work with Process Engineering on process and engineering changes. Support prototype builds and data collection and reporting of builds. Cultivate and expand positive employee morale. Develop and maintain recordkeeping systems and procedures. Communicate effectively, orally and in writing, with all levels of personnel. Design and implement systems necessary to collect, to maintain and analyze data. Identify problems, basic and complex, review related information to develop and evaluate options and implement solutions. Ensure production is producing quality product to specifications. Provide support onsite to customer/suppliers as needed. Document all activities as required. Provide support and maintain compliance with all company guidelines, International Quality Standards (ie ISO, IATF, etc.) and all applicable government regulations and standards.

About the Company

F

Flex-N-Gate

We provide our customers a comprehensive solution using our collective resources of product engineering, project management, testing, stamping, welding, molding, painting, plating, assembly and shipping.

Flex-N-Gate's products include: large body and chassis structural assemblies; full bumper and fascia systems, brackets, receiver hitches; interior plastic panels and pillars; exterior trim components, running board systems; scissor and screw jacks, tools, spare tire hoists, hinges, checks, pedals, parking brakes,and latch systems.
